Proven Study Methods for Exam Success
To strengthen exam preparation in chemistry, students should implement effective study strategies that encourage understanding and retention of material. One key approach is to develop a structured study schedule, dedicating specific times for different topics while ensuring regular review sessions. Implementing active learning techniques, such as paraphrasing concepts in your own copyright or teaching the material to a peer, can significantly improve comprehension.
Furthermore, students should implement practice problems, as these solidify knowledge and pinpoint areas that need further attention. Utilizing different resources, including textbooks, online platforms, and study groups, encourages a deeper understanding of complex concepts. Using mnemonic devices or visual aids can also enhance memory retention.
Lastly, students should focus on a balanced study environment—eliminating distractions and guaranteeing adequate breaks—to boost focus and prevent burnout. By implementing these strategies, students can successfully prepare for their chemistry exams, preparing themselves for success.

Resources and Tools for Advanced Learning
Effective learning in chemistry can be considerably enhanced with the right resources and tools at a student's disposal. Textbooks and online materials provide foundational knowledge, while interactive simulations and virtual labs permit students to visualize complex concepts and conduct experiments safely. Furthermore, mobile applications can facilitate on-the-go learning, offering practice problems and flashcards that reinforce key terminology and principles.
Team-based tools, such as discussion forums and study groups, enable students to interact with peers and share insights, promoting a communal learning environment. Furthermore, tutoring platforms equipped with video conferencing technologies provide personalized instruction customized for individual learning styles.
Utilizing these tools not only facilitates understanding but also fosters active engagement, making the study of chemistry more engaging and successful. By using a diversity of resources, students can build an thorough understanding of the subject, ultimately improving their exam preparation.

How Far in Advance Should I Begin Tutoring Before an Exam?
In an ideal scenario, students should start tutoring sessions at least 4-6 weeks prior to an exam. This period allows for thorough review, practice of challenging concepts, and ample time to address any outstanding questions or challenges.
Are Virtual Tutoring Sessions as Beneficial as Traditional In-Person Ones?
Research indicates that virtual tutoring sessions can be as effective as traditional sessions, as long as the tutor maintains active student engagement and utilizes suitable tools. Student preferences and learning styles may impact effectiveness, however.
What's the Average Price for Chemistry Tutoring Services?
The standard cost of chemistry tutoring services falls between $25 to $100 per hour, influenced by factors such as the tutor's experience, location, and whether the sessions are conducted online or in person.
